Cong wins Maha and Arunachal, Haryana throws up hung House

Congress romped home victorious for a third straight term in Maharashtra, swept Arunachal Pradesh with a two-third majority but its snap poll gamble failed in Haryana falling short of six seats in a hung house.

Haryana: Congress gets 40, but Chautala stakes claim

Despite BJP snapping ties with it shortly before the polls, INLD chief Om Prakash Chautala said that he still has good friends in that party and would not hesitate to approach them.
